Understanding Audi A3 Keys
Audi A3 keys differ considerably based on the model year and key type. Here are the most common key types associated with the audi spare key cost A3:
1. Conventional Metal Key
Older Audi A3 designs are equipped with a basic metal key. This kind of key is straightforward to change as it can frequently be cut by a locksmith professional with no unique programming.
2. Transponder Key
Numerous more recent Audi A3 models utilize transponder keys. These keys consist of a microchip set to the vehicle, providing an added layer of security. Changing a transponder key includes cutting the key blade and programming the chip to match the vehicle's ECU (Engine Control Unit).
3. Key Fob (Remote Key)
The most recent models include advanced key fobs, which not just enable remote locking and opening of the automobile but might likewise consist of features like trunk release and panic alarm. Replacing a key fob frequently needs programming to sync it with the A3's onboard computer.
4. Smart Key
Audi has actually also integrated smart type in some newer models. These allow for keyless entry and ignition. Replacing a smart key generally requires dealership participation due to the advanced technology included.

Expenses Associated with Key Replacement
The cost of changing an Audi A3 key can differ commonly based on the key type and replacement method. Below is a basic breakdown of potential expenses:
Traditional Metal Key: ₤ 50 - ₤ 100 Transponder Key: ₤ 100 - ₤ 250 Key Fob (Remote Key): ₤ 200 - ₤ 400 Smart Key: ₤ 300 - ₤ 600
Costs can likewise fluctuate depending upon labor charges in your location and whether you go through a dealer or a locksmith.
